Cost-Saving Strategies and Logistics for NZ Bulk Glass Bottles

Bulk decisions save more than space—the right approach lowers landed costs and reduces stockouts. A seasoned observer notes, “Consistency in supply chains is the quiet engine of bulk savings.” For glass bottles nz bulk, standardization and predictable lead times cut line stoppages and spare parts.

  • Standardize neck finishes and volumes to minimize line changes
  • Consolidate freight by pairing SKUs and using shared pallets
  • Lock in long-term terms with a trusted supplier to stabilize pricing

Behind the scenes, intelligent logistics hinge on local warehousing, cross-docking, and clear labeling. Plan transport alongside packaging design, align with seasonal demand, and work with a partner who can adapt across SA and NZ markets.
